Job Description
Note:
This is a traveling position. Candidates should be comfortable driving up to 75 miles within the service area. About Us Post Acute Navigator is a rapidly growing specialty services practice dedicated to improving outcomes for residents on home health services, skilled nursing facilities, assisted living, and long-term care settings. Our mission is simple; to bring compassionate, evidence-based care directly to the patient's bedside while partnering with the community to optimize outcomes. We are seeking a dedicated and skilled Nurse Practitioner (NP) to join our interdisciplinary clinical team. Key Responsibilities Provide services to patients on home health services, skilled nursing facilities, assisted living, and long-term care settings. Perform physical exams and medical history assessments Diagnose and treat chronic and acute health conditions Order and interpret diagnostic tests and lab results Develop and adjust individualized care plans Prescribe medications and monitor treatment effectiveness Collaborate with facility staff and interdisciplinary teams Educate patients and families about treatment options and care goals Ensure a safe, respectful, and supportive environment for residents Qualifications Licensed Nurse Practitioner in the State of Texas (required). Active DEA license (or eligibility to obtain). Minimum 1 year of NP experience preferred Strong clinical judgment, communication, and documentation skills. What We Offer Competitive base compensation Mileage reimbursement or company vehicle (depending on region). Training and certification opportunities/ Supportive clinical and administrative team.
